Summary:The invention relates to a method for synthesizing 1, 5-pentamethylene diisocyanate through phosgenation reaction, which is characterized in that reaction synthesis is carried out through a synthesis device, and the synthesis device comprises a jet reactor, a reaction tower, a reboiler and a condenser; an outlet at the bottom of the jet reactor is connected with the reaction tower, an outlet at the bottom of the reaction tower is connected with the reboiler, a gas-phase outlet at the top of the reaction tower is connected with the condenser, a liquid-phase outlet of the condenser is connected with a reflux liquid-phase inlet at the upper part of the reaction tower, and a gas-phase outlet of the condenser is connected with the treatment system.
